The students had to take part in the school bath twice a week. After the bath, they did 20 minutes of free practice in the gym. Later, the bath was immediately connected to gymnastics. In the summer, the outdoor swimming pool offered opportunities for swimming. From 1910/11, the sport was also accepted into the school operation. In addition to the annual full-day outing — later four — and the many half-day hikes began from 1908 onwards on the multi-day class-wise outings and hikes. Some goals are mentioned: Weimar-JenaEisenach (repeated), Franconian Switzerland, Bohemia-Saxon Switzerland (repetiated), Mille-schauer-Schreckenstein, the battlefields of Kulm, the Bohemian Forest and the Bavarian Forest (retold), the Giant Mountains, the Tatras, the Luisenburg. Some classes were on the road with their teacher for eight days. With enthusiasm, a part of our students joined together in 1913 in the Karlovy Vary Wandervogel. In connection with the hikes, the numerous geographical, botanical and mineralogical excursions to the interesting surroundings of Karlovy Vary are also mentioned, finally the repeated visit of the fishermen beer brewery, the telephone and telegraph office, the Franieck printing house, the many art exhibitions, the Wallenstein festival in Eger.
